Allspring Global Investments Holdings LLC Decreases Stake in Warner Bros. Discovery, Inc. (NASDAQ:WBD)

Allspring Global Investments Holdings LLC lowered its position in Warner Bros. Discovery, Inc. (NASDAQ:WBDFree Report) by 5.9% during the fourth quarter, according to its most recent filing with the SEC. The institutional investor owned 100,905 shares of the company’s stock after selling 6,335 shares during the period. Allspring Global Investments Holdings LLC’s holdings in Warner Bros. Discovery were worth $1,076,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

About Warner Bros. Discovery

(Free Report)

Warner Bros. Discovery, Inc operates as a media and entertainment company worldwide. It operates through three segments: Studios, Network, and DTC. The Studios segment produces and releases feature films for initial exhibition in theaters; produces and licenses television programs to its networks and third parties and direct-to-consumer services; distributes films and television programs to various third parties and internal television; and offers streaming services and distribution through the home entertainment market, themed experience licensing, and interactive gaming.
